Experimental data set of a pneumatic levitator, PWM vs. level

The dataset used to train the GRU model was collected from the pneumatic levitation system under controlled experimental conditions. The data acquisition process involved applying a pseudo-random binary sequence (PRBS) to the fan's PWM control signal, which excited the system and generated observable variations in the levitated object's height. The dataset consists of 8,912 samples, recorded at a frequency of 10 Hz, spanning approximately 15 minutes of continuous operation. Each sample includes two key variables: the PWM control signal (ranging from 0 to 255) and the corresponding height of the levitated object (measured in centimeters).
